Muncaster Castle VE Day and NHS Tributes

by Cumbria Crack
07/05/2020
in News
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Muncaster Castle should have been hosting a 3 day Victorious Food Fest from Friday 8th to Sunday !0th May to celebrate 75 years since VE Day.

Although this has not been possible due to the COVID-19 crisis, the Pennington Family have been determined to ensure the occasion is celebrated and wanted to give a big thank you to all those who gave up so much and worked so hard to ensure victory 75 years ago.

Undeterred they have mounted two tributes to the brave heroes from 75 years ago while not forgetting the valiant NHS & other key worker heroes of today fighting against the latest threat to Britain and the UK.

So on Thursday 7th May (tonight) they will be lighting up the Castle after dark with a tribute to all NHS & Key Workers while clapping furiously at 8pm. On Friday 8th they will be honouring all veterans of the Second World War with a different light show tribute. A tribute has also been mown into the grass in front of the Castle, mirroring the official VE Day logo but adding the word “Heroes” for the veterans of WW2 and the current Covid-19 crisis.

Nevertheless, everyone still enjoys a good party despite lockdown. The Muncaster Bears have hosted their own VE Celebrations at the Castle.

In addition, Pennington Hotels have arranged a very popular Take-Away Afternoon Tea for locals  in aid of the NSPCC which has raised well over £1000 for the charity and encourages everyone to celebrate the exploits of our VE Day veterans by enjoying a cup of tea & a bit of cake on Friday the 8th safely at home, despite lockdown. All very British!

They  encourage anyone enjoying their Pennington Hotels/NSPCC Afternoon Tea to submit pictures to [email protected] and they will share a selection of them on social media links.
